When Allison Ward learns she carries the gene for Sorvain's Disease, the same one that took her mother, her greatest fear isn't her own decline, but Arya, her five-year-old daughter. Convinced Arya is at risk, Allison accepts William Calor's offer of hope at his remote mountain institute. She takes Arya and leaves her husband, Neil, a note: Don't follow.He follows.What Neil finds on that mountain is much more than a medical facility. The closer he gets to Allison and Arya, the clearer it becomes that William Calor's cure is something far worse. And Allison, desperate and out of time, may already be too far gone to save. Contact seller4-star sellerWraps. Condition: Fine. 5-1/2 x 8-1/2" stapled wraps printed in bright red and black, [32] pages. A fine, bright copy, without flaw. Don Slater's solo project, following his break with ONE, Inc., and the magazine of the same name. The breakup was not exactly amicable: The masthead states, "TANGENTS Magazine is published monthly by the majority of legally elected voting members of ONE." Ouch. Contact seller5-star sellerMagazine. 32p., including covers, 5.5x8.5 inches, story, articles, reviews, very good digest magazine in stapled pictorial wraps. Four Trips to Cherry Grove by MacAlbert. The Pressing Need for Law Reform by Slater. Snowfall part 3 by Colton and under his own name The Homosexual Joke by Hansen Slater's and Billy Glover's new project after the acrimonious split from One Magazine (itself a spin-off from Mattachine Society Review) which ran monthly and/or bimonthly from 1965 to 1970. Co-founded by mystery writer Joseph Hansen. Tangents had been a column in One Magazine and when the split happened Slater attempted to cull the subscriber list by sending fliers with the change of address pointing to his new offices. This fifth issue includes part three of Colton's [Hansen's] story "Snowfall" and a five page essay on gay humor by Hansen under his own name.…
